• DocumentCode
    1337979
  • Title

    Opacity-Enforcing Supervisory Strategies via State Estimator Constructions

  • Author

    Saboori, Anooshiravan ; Hadjicostis, Christoforos N.

  • Author_Institution
    Dept. of Electr. & Comput. Eng., Univ. of Illinois at Urbana-Champaign, Urbana, IL, USA
  • Volume
    57
  • Issue
    5
  • fYear
    2012
  • fDate
    5/1/2012 12:00:00 AM
  • Firstpage
    1155
  • Lastpage
    1165
  • Abstract
    State-based notions of opacity, such as initial-state opacity and infinite-step opacity, emerge as key properties in numerous security applications of discrete event systems. We consider systems that are modeled as partially observed nondeterministic finite automata and tackle the problem of constructing a minimally restrictive opacity-enforcing supervisor (MOES), which limits the system´s behavior within some prespecified legal behavior while enforcing initial-state opacity or infinite-step opacity requirements. We characterize the solution to MOES, under some mild assumptions, in terms of the supremal element of certain controllable, normal, and opaque languages. We also show that this supremal element always exists and that it can be implemented using state estimators. The result is a supervisor that achieves conformance to the pre-specified legal behavior while enforcing initial-state opacity by disabling, at any given time, a subset of the controllable system events, in a way that minimally restricts the range of allowable system behavior. Although infinite-step opacity cannot be easily translated to language-based opacity, we show that, by using a finite bank of supervisors, the aforementioned approach can be extended to enforce infinite-step opacity in a minimally restrictive way.
  • Keywords
    discrete event systems; opacity; state estimation; allowable system behavior; controllable system event; discrete event system; finite bank; infinite-step opacity; initial-state opacity; language-based opacity; nondeterministic finite automata; opacity-enforcing supervisory strategy; state estimator construction; state-based notion; supremal element; Automata; Computers; Educational institutions; Law; Observers; Security; Discrete event systems; opacity; security; supervisory control;
  • fLanguage
    English
  • Journal_Title
    Automatic Control, IEEE Transactions on
  • Publisher
    ieee
  • ISSN
    0018-9286
  • Type

    jour

  • DOI
    10.1109/TAC.2011.2170453
  • Filename
    6032729